Scenario:

Aaliya Institute of Management and Technology (AIMT) conducts courses to award Bachelors and Masters Degree programmes in various specializations. It has a well-established manual system to manage almost all the day to day business of an academic institute and is inclined to proceed with automation of all the process. AIMT has a Dean and few Associate and Assistant Deans to assist the Dean in academic matters. It has many departments and each department can offer different programmes. Each department is chaired by a Head of the Department (HoD). Further, each department is identified with a unique ID, department name, and employee_ID of the person who is heading the department. Within a department, each Programme is managed by a Programme Manager (PM), who in turn reports to the HoD.

Each department offers a bunch of courses spread across different programmes which necessitates the need of interaction between the PMs and HoD during allotment of modules to teaching staff. A module to be offered can have multiple sessions and each module is identified by a unique module code, module name and number of credit hours. Each teaching faculty is allocated with a teaching load of minimum of 18 credits. If the module that is offered belong to Master's level, then one credit load is considered to be equal to one and a half credit.

In order to be familiar with the responsibilities of HoDs, AIMT has decided to bring in some changes at the administrative level by introducing one or more Assistant HoDs who can assist the HoD in overall functioning of the department. Existing staff members instead of directly reporting to HoD, will now be directly reporting to one of the Assistant HoDs. After the introduction of Assistant HoDs, the teaching work load of staff who are serving as Assistant HoDs has been reduced to 10 credits and that of the PMs also.

It is to be noted that Dean, Associate/Assistant Dean, HoD, PM, teaching staff such as Professor, Associate Professor, Assistant Professor, Lecturer are all employees and every employee is


identified with a unique ID, name, gender, date of birth, designation, department to which he/she belongs, skills of the faculty.
